Spot Forecast for Rocky Canyon...NUIFC
National Weather Service Salt Lake City UT
759 PM MDT Thu Aug 13 2026

Forecast is based on forecast start time of 0600 MDT on August 14.
If conditions become unrepresentative...contact the National Weather
Service.

.DISCUSSION...Increased moisture will remain in place over the fire area
on Friday, helping to maintain a moderated fire weather
environment. Though humidity will remain elevated, daytime minimum
RH values will be around 15 percent lower than they were on
Thursday. Cloudy conditions are expected to be maintained
throughout much of the day, with area showers and thunderstorms
developing after about 1200. Passing storms will bring potential
for outflow winds in excess of 25 mph. Otherwise, anticipate winds
to transition from slope flows in the morning to a southwest wind
during the late morning hours, then to a west to northwest flow
around 1500-1600.
